Transaction 2d8ee18b684c8f36a3952b71a7727ef9c2268780767270edb77b1073fcff3000
1 Input
1 Output
-
2d8ee18b684c8f36a3952b71a7727ef9c2268780767270edb77b1073fcff3000:0
- value
- 5090531
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e475fed7eb9903b94901894215d348f4ea8ac3fd OP_EQUAL
- address
- 3NX1LkWMED7DiP1TH4qfzBMEtHn8dhHVLy